Frequently Asked Questions
🚇 🗺️ Getting There
Chulucanas is accessible by bus or car from Piura, typically a 1-2 hour journey. Many travelers opt for local buses which are frequent and affordable.
The town center is walkable, but for visiting artisan studios or specific venues, taxis or mototaxis are readily available and inexpensive.
Many studios are located within or on the outskirts of town. It's advisable to ask locals for directions or arrange transport with a mototaxi driver.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
There are no general admission tickets for Chulucanas itself. Entry to artisan studios is usually free, though purchasing their crafts is encouraged.
Festival entry fees vary. Some events, like music festivals, may have ticket prices, while community events might be free. Check local listings.
While many artisans welcome walk-ins, especially those with established studios, it's always a good idea to call ahead if possible, particularly for larger groups.
🎫 🏺 Onsite Experience
The 'Paleteado' technique involves shaping clay using a paddle and anvil, creating distinctive hollow forms. This is a key method for Chulucanas pottery.
Chulucanas ceramics are known for their 'Tallán' style, featuring bold geometric patterns, often in black and white, with a distinctive matte finish.
The best place to buy authentic ceramics is directly from the artisan studios. This ensures you get genuine pieces and support the local craftspeople.
Chulucanas hosts various events, including music festivals and traditional celebrations. It's worth checking local schedules for events during your visit.
Local cuisine features hearty dishes. 'Tricarne' at Rico Ricco is a must-try, and you'll find various regional specialties.
